Output 25139d41bc22b40d83308ab3de8d4493232743ff9d418b8e71acdd04ba6270df:1

value
621055
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bab091a9c75cfc21145ef97346e9f7f6bba80629 OP_EQUALVERIFY OP_CHECKSIG
address
1J28CukM4n4c1bNEyH5ibmqcuYKpicwUcw
transaction
25139d41bc22b40d83308ab3de8d4493232743ff9d418b8e71acdd04ba6270df
confirmations
367233
spent
true